About Grilled potato

Grilled potato is a simple yet flavorful dish made by slicing or cubing potatoes and cooking them over high heat, often with a drizzle of olive oil and a sprinkle of herbs or spices. Popular in various cuisines worldwide, it’s a staple in backyard barbecues, Mediterranean meals, and hearty comfort food spreads. This versatile dish is naturally gluten-free and rich in carbohydrates, making it a great source of energy. It also provides important nutrients like potassium, vitamin C, and fiber, especially if the skins are left on. However, the healthiness of grilled potatoes can vary depending on preparation. Using minimal oil and avoiding excessive salt or heavy toppings can keep this dish on the lighter side. Perfect as a side or main, grilled potatoes strike a balance between wholesome and indulgent, appealing to both health-conscious eaters and comfort food lovers alike.
